In a shocking turn of events, one of the two women who were brutally beaten and raped on the same night last month has been declared brain dead. The L.A. County District Attorney’s Office has announced that they will be adding a murder charge against 29-year-old Anthony Jones, the man responsible for these heinous acts. The attacks occurred separately on April 6th, leaving both victims in a state of trauma and devastation.
